Born 1973, graduated in Architecture and has been working since 1994 in animation, interactive
environments and digital architecture. From 1995 to 2004 Dietmar worked at the Ars Electronica
Futurelab, from 2002-04 as key researcher for interactive space. Since fall 2004 he is professor
for animation and interactive media at the University of Applied Sciences in Hagenberg/ Austria.
Dietmar collaborates frequently with the composers Sam Auinger and Hannes Strobl under the
name "Stadtmusik" on various projects dealing with architectural and sonic spaces.
